joshuatxuk Posted December 30, 2009 Report Share Posted December 30, 2009 On 12/30/2009 at 4:06 AM, zaphod said: what is going on in that photo? is his brain on the ground? that's so well posed Yeah, it's the orginal singer of Mayhem, whose fitting stage name was Dead, after he blew his head off. Bandmate Euronymous found him, left to buy a disposible camera at a nearby store, then posed him and took some pics. This was a cover for a bootleg release. Euronymous claimed later that cooked his brain, which was untrue, but others confirmed he did make necklaces with the skull fragments. Dead was introverted; he was known for sleeping buried underground, using dead birds to make himself smell like a corpse, fasted to achieve starving wounds, and as his Norwegian bandmates always mention, was also Swedish. Yeah, for the sake of brevity, I'll mostly agree with that. Of the key founding members, two went to jail for murder and church-burning, one was murdered, and one committed suicide. Of Darkthrone, the only major early band that didn't get involved with that stuff, Fenriz runs a label and the Nocturno Culto is a school teacher. They stuck with the music, not the imagery. I don't condone the actions of Varg and the others involved with the intial church-burnings, but it's intresting to note they specifically had a pro-pagan, anti-Christian motives that they publicly admitted to. The media attention spurred mindless teenagers to start burning random churches all over Norway and elswhere, and quickly established all of the superficial satanic association with the movement. Even now, the division of listeners is simple: 1. mature fans who enjoy the music and get a kick out of the imagery 2. idiotic teenage fanboys who take it seriously.
